Notes
Additional prizes
  • Best Woman (Untitled) (€75): Emmanuelle Jegasuthan (Cork) - 6½/15
  • Grading Prize (€100 & Pawn Key Chain): (1865 - 1701 rating) Korneliusz Bartczak (Limerick) - 9/15
  • Grading Prize (€100 & Pawn Key Chain): (1700 - 1601 rating) Ayaansh Mulukutla (Knights of Éanna / Rathmines) - 9/15
  • Grading Prize (€75 & Pawn Key Chain): (≤ 1600 Rating) Thomas Syms (Elm Mount) - 7½/15
  • Grading Prize (€75 & Pawn Key Chain): (Unrated) Peter Harmon (Drogheda) - 7½/15
  • Pawn Key Chains for Youngest Players - Born 2014 - 2015: Murray Liu (Blanchardstown), Saiansh Biswal, Aken Pinitha Palihawadana (Raharney), Emmanuelle Jegasuthan (Cork), Daniel Afanasiev Elioutin, Michael Afanasiev Elioutin, Erica Bermingham (Knights of Éanna / Rathmines) & Kishan Pradeep Kumar (Drogheda)
  • Chess Set for Youngest Participant: Agasthya Kunder (Drogheda)
  • Pawn Key Chain for First Entrant: Vitaliy Salmin
